ACM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2026 in Review

568 of the 8,279 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Aecom (ACM) for Q2 2026, worth a combined $8.35B — down 13% from $9.63B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 127 funds closed out of ACM and 82 opened new positions — a net loss of 45 holders — while 235 trimmed existing stakes and 184 added.

The largest buyer was Barrow, Hanley, Mewhinney & Strauss, adding an estimated $202M. The largest seller was Pictet Asset Management, cutting an estimated $151M.
